瀏覽代碼

feat: 新增邀请码

叶静 2 周之前
父節點
當前提交
269c224711

+ 11 - 0
src/app/shop/admin/user/list/detail.vue

@@ -25,6 +25,11 @@
                 {{ row.field1 || '--' }}
               </template>
             </el-table-column>
+            <el-table-column :label="t('modules.user.invitedCode')" align="center">
+              <template #default="{ row }">
+                {{ row.invitedCode || '--' }}
+              </template>
+            </el-table-column>
             <el-table-column :label="t('common.status')" align="center">
               <template #default="{ row }">
                 {{ row.field2 || '--' }}
@@ -84,6 +89,11 @@
                 <!-- 空白列,对应状态 -->
               </template>
             </el-table-column>
+            <el-table-column label="" align="center">
+              <template #default="{ row }">
+                <!-- 空白列,对应状态 -->
+              </template>
+            </el-table-column>
           </el-table>
         </div>
       </div>
@@ -492,6 +502,7 @@ const initBasicInfoTableData = () => {
   state.basicInfoTableData = [
     {
       field1: state.userDetail.userNo || '--', // 用户ID
+      invitedCode: state.userDetail.invitedCode || '--', // 邀请码
       field2: getStatusText('user', state.userDetail.status) || '--', // 状态
       field3: state.userDetail.name || '--', // 昵称
       field4: state.userDetail.bank || '--', // 收款银行

+ 1 - 0
src/locales/en-US/index.json

@@ -1014,6 +1014,7 @@
     },
     "user": {
       "userId": "User ID",
+      "invitedCode": "Invited Code",
       "userName": "Username",
       "userPhone": "Phone Number",
       "userNickname": "Nickname",

+ 1 - 0
src/locales/zh-CN/index.json

@@ -1017,6 +1017,7 @@
     },
     "user": {
       "userId": "用户ID",
+      "invitedCode": "邀请码",
       "userName": "用户名",
       "userPhone": "手机号码",
       "userNickname": "用户昵称",

文件差異過大導致無法顯示
+ 66 - 0
vite.config.js.timestamp-1762136232710-7dd9e383e9817.mjs


部分文件因文件數量過多而無法顯示